## Garage Feed Ingest — Runbook

The Kerbway occupancy feed polls gate counters at every Lindqvist-managed garage and publishes deltas to the `stall-events` topic. If counts drift negative, the usual cause is a missed exit event; run the reconciliation job before restarting anything, since a restart mid-cycle can double-apply deltas. Always verify the poller interval matches the gate firmware's debounce window. The current production configuration values are listed below.

config for yahof-tajop:
zorath:
  pin: 7493
  metrics_host: metrics.zorath.tolvaqsys.internal
  tenant: praiel
  seal: seal_fd9cd4f1

Handover: Pavilion kiosk watchdog

Welcome aboard. The watchdog restarts the Pavilion kiosk app if the heartbeat file goes stale. Don't touch the restart backoff — the screens at the Marwick site flicker if it's too aggressive. Logs rotate nightly; check them before blaming hardware. Everything else is in the runbook. Current watchdog settings on the fleet are as follows.

config for bahop-baduf:
[kasion]
team = lamath
access_code = ac_d807e5
host = kasion.paliqcloud.corp
port = 4000
owner = julix.tamvan
peer = frair.qorvelsoft.local

Hi — welcome aboard. Quick summary of last night's cut-over. We moved the secrets-rotation utility, Vaultspin, from the legacy Harrowgate host to the new Penfield cluster. Rotation schedules carried over unchanged; the grace window is still 48 hours, so nothing expired mid-flight. The old host is read-only until month end, then decommissioned. Two jobs needed manual re-triggering, both succeeded on retry. Daily rotation reports now land in the team channel. So you can get oriented quickly, the active configuration values are included below.

config for tagaf-bawif:
[norok]
host = norok.ordinworks.local
user = norok_svc
database = norok_prod